Abstract

Propellant Management Devices in new upper stage tank technologies use as subcomponents metallic screens. These screens are used for multiple purposes, such as to filter the propellant and oxidizer for example. But there is another major task for such screens: they are able to detain gas bubbles in liquid flow. This is important to provide a pure liquid flow of propellant and oxidizer to the spacecraft´s engine. Regarding to this the Bubble Point becomes important. It describes the maximum pressure difference across a screen, when gas bubbles can break through. It is of importance, that in a feed line system the pressure drop across a metallic screen device never becomes higher than the Bubble Point of the used screen. Otherwise a gas-free fluid flow cannot be provided. For that reason it is important to know the pressure loss behaviour of metallic screen elements. DLR Bremen provides in cooperation with EADS Astrium Bremen Test for screen samples of metallic screens. New upper stage engines use liquid hydrogen and oxygen as fuel.
